Anonymous said...

A few good points he makes.

1) We are not seeing the increase in cases because of increased testing. We are 27th in the world for per capita testing and we are seeing increasing positive rates in tests.
2) The current rise in number of cases is primarily in younger age groups hence the lower death rates. As the younger crowd passes this back to those more at risk, the death rate will go back up. He says Father’s Day will likely contribute to this.
3) He thinks we should close bars to slow the spread in the younger folks and provide financial assistance to bars even though some will view that as socialism.
4) He says we need multiple plans based on the shifting nature of this. As the virus spreads through different segments of the population, we will require different strategies to slow the spread. Coming up with a single plan now for reopening schools doesn’t make sense because we won’t be in the same situation once it’s time to reopen.
5) He thinks if we dont get a vaccine, we will still reach herd immunity but that will mean around 160 million Americans will get the virus.
6) he thinks that making this virus a political issue has hurt us greatly when comparing us to other countries.
7) we are paying the price for reopening Willy nilly.
